Arms
- Experimental: Certolizumab pegol low dose armParticipants randomized to certolizumab pegol (CZP) who weigh ≥17 kg to \<40 kg will receive placebo at Week 0 and a loading dose of 200 mg at Weeks 0, 2, and 4, followed by a maintenance dose of 100 mg CZP subcutaneously (sc) every 2 weeks (Q2W). Participants randomized to CZP who weigh ≥40 kg will receive placebo at Week 0 and a loading dose of 400 mg at Weeks 0, 2, and 4, followed by placebo and a maintenance dose of 200 mg CZP sc Q2W.
- Experimental: Certolizumab pegol high dose armParticipants randomized to CZP who weigh ≥17 kg to \<40 kg will receive placebo at Week 0 and a loading dose of 200 mg at Weeks 0, 2, and 4, followed by a maintenance dose of 200 mg CZP sc Q2W. Participants randomized to CZP who weigh ≥40 kg will receive placebo at Week 0 and a loading dose of 400 mg at Weeks 0, 2, and 4, followed by a maintenance dose of 300 mg CZP sc Q2W.
- Active Comparator: Adalimumab reference armParticipants randomized to adalimumab who weigh ≥17 kg to \<40 kg will receive a loading dose of 80 mg at Week 0 and 40 mg at Week 2, followed by a maintenance dose of 20 mg sc Q2W. Participants randomized to Adalimumab who weigh ≥40 kg will receive a loading dose of 160 mg at Week 0 and 80 mg at Week 2, 40 mg and placebo at week 4 followed by a maintenance dose of 40 mg sc and placebo Q2W.
Primary Outcome Measure
Clinical remission based on total Pediatric Crohn's Disease Activity Index (PCDAI) score ≤10.0 points at Week 26 [ Time Frame: Week 26 ]
